The wind gusts as the snowflakes glide to the earth like eagles soaring through the air
They fall to the ground, as swift as a swallow, as the wind picks up and more flakes fall down
They pile up, forming a sheet of white, while the bears sleep all day and night
The temperature drops as more flakes come falling down, causing some fear and joy all around
The mounds of flakes pile up higher and higher as the sound of owls echo through out the cold night
The snowflakes still dance to the ground as the city wakes up and the sun is nowhere to be found
Dark clouds of gray and black cover the sky while still dropping the white fluffy powder as the children’s screams of joy gets louder and louder
The bitter coldness creeps up like a grim reaper as it drops below and gets colder and colder
The wind blows harder and the temperature climbs down farther
The pond freezes as the flakes descend down through the heavens
The bare trees sway with the cold breeze like colorful coral in the deep blue sea
The last snowflakes fall slowly to the hard ground and the raging blizzard clears
The sun peeks from the dark clouds and shines through to the wet and soft slush
The ice on the tree glitters and shines as the flakes stop falling and the blue sky comes out of its hiding
The white blanket settles in as the blizzard’s furry comes down to its last tiny snowflake
